Transaction 0307760fadd312c83834dad6cc4d152a3aca7134673d79b186d17b7a6ff61ea1
1 Input
1 Output
-
0307760fadd312c83834dad6cc4d152a3aca7134673d79b186d17b7a6ff61ea1:0
- value
- 3106617
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6aa19b7436ebc8c72047935ed0146cbcbd39a955 OP_EQUAL
- address
- 3BQq9YcMCHpxPj6vDdSTpFuXGDuX85CeTZ